System for evaluation and recording of responses to broadcast transmissions
First Claim
1. A system for broadcasting task-setting program signals from a central site to a plurality of receiving stations at remote sites, and for responding to said program signals at said receiving stations, said system comprising:
- means at said central site for transmitting a program signal;
means at each of said receiving stations for presenting a program transmitted by said program signal to an audience, said program being a television program;
means at said central site for transmitting an instructional signal incorporating predetermined response criteria;
means at said central site for encoding said instructional signal, said encoding means being suitable for operation by a conductor of said television program, said instructional-signal transmitting means including means for modulating encoded instructional signals upon a voice channel of said television program;
means at each of said receiving stations responsive to said instructional signal for storing said predetermined response criteria;
means at each of said receiving stations for entering a response by members of said audience to a situation presented in said program;
means at each of said receiving stations for comparing said audience response to said predetermined response criteria;
means coupled to said comparing means for scoring said audience response; and
demodulation means at said receiving station coupled to said predetermined response criteria storing means for extracting said instructional signal from said voice channel of said transmitted program signal; and
whereinsaid scoring means includes means for timing the response of said audience;
said entering means includes buffer storing means for storing said audience response, said buffer storing means outputting the audience response to said comparison means;
said scoring means includes means for designating a mode of scoring individual ones of said audience responses in response to said instructional signal; and
whereinsaid instructional signal can be generated to activate said designating means of said scoring means independently of a transmission of the program signal.

Abstract
A system for evaluating responses to broadcast programs, such as television programs, includes an instructional signal modulated onto an audio signal transmitted concurrently with the television program. At each of a plurality of remote receiving stations, one or more members of a remote audience has the opportunity to respond to a situation presented in the television program by entering a response on a keyboard. The system includes, at each remote receiving station, a memory responsive to the instructional signal for storing desired responses or response criteria, and a comparison circuit for comparing responses entered at the keyboard with the response criteria stored in the memory. Also provided is electronic circuitry for scoring the responses in accordance with commands from the instructional signal, and a recording device for providing a permanent record of the audience score at each of the remote receiving stations.
